This week we're discussing the 1998 adventure The Man in the Iron Mask, which takes us back to 1700s France, where King Louis is being less than noble. ***
On the verge of bankruptcy, with its people starving in the streets, France is preparing for war that no one (except the King) wants. How do you stop a king? You grab your besties, put your lives in danger, and rescue a stranger from a dungeon. Duh!
The Musketeer (yes, those ones) hatch a plan to free a prisoner who has been locked in an iron mask for years... his face hidden... because some say he just might have the face of a king.

The Man in the Iron Mask (1998)
Written & Directed by: Randall Wallace
Starring: Leonardo DiCaprio, Jeremy Irons, John Malkovich, Gerard Depardieu, and Gabriel Byrne.
